Following the success of the Open House Tour last autumn, homeowners will be opening their doors again next week. This will allow others to literally step over the threshold to see a renovated staircase in person. During the Upstairs Open House Tour on Saturday 28 March, homeowners across the Netherlands will be opening their doors to show visitors how their staircases have been refurbished.
Last autumn, we were the first in the home furnishings sector to organise an open-house tour entirely dedicated to staircases. Visitors can see, feel and experience the impact of a staircase renovation in a real-life interior: from materials and finishes to lighting and the stories behind each staircase.
“Stairs are in plain sight and in use every day. That is precisely why they must be right in terms of design, quality and comfort,” says Rick Steyvers, managing director of Upstairs.
What makes this approach special is that visitors aren’t walking around a showroom, but are stepping over the threshold into people’s homes. This gives them a realistic idea of what a staircase renovation actually entails. Over 100 Upstairs customers are opening their doors and proudly showing off their
refurbished staircases. “It gave us the chance to see a staircase in real life and hear an objective opinion from other customers. We were even treated to a pastry and a cup of coffee as well,” says Martine de Vogel.
In a variety of homes, visitors can see how different materials, colours and finishes come to life, from wood and concrete to leather and steel. They hear directly from the residents about the process, from the initial consultation right through to installation.
The tour demonstrates how a staircase becomes part of everyday life: how it feels, sounds and contributes to the atmosphere in the home.
- Dates & times: Saturday 28 March 2026, 10.00–16.00
- Venues: at participants’ premises throughout the Netherlands
- Admission: free, no registration required
